Do you recommend doing this for the day? Was the restaurant open?

 

 

The Day Pass was $60 and included $20 food/drink credit that you could use in the cafe or bar

 

You can book up to the day before online with Resortforaday.com

Do you recommend doing this for the day? Was the restaurant open?

 

 

 

Yes, after seeing how crowded the airport was I would not recommend going to the airport any earlier than absolutely necessary. The Marriott restaurants, bars, and cafe were all open.

Was it pretty easy to get a cab from the Marriott to the airport ?

 

 

 

Yes, they were waiting right outside. It was $15 for one way from pier to Marriott Stellaris, and again $15 to airport.

I know the OP had just carryon bag, but was there an option to have your luggage delivered to the airport for you? We fly out on Delta at 4:50pm so we are also considering the Day Pass for Marriott Stellaris on Nov. 25. We will be sailing on the Nov. 18th cruise.

 

Thanks so much for your wonderful review and I am so very sorry you got sick on your cruise!

 

 

 

When I flew home the airport was only allowing checked luggage 4 hours before flights, so I took my bags with me to the Marriott and they stored them with the concierge desk, I just gave them a $5 tip for keeping my bags.
